Creating Premier Gun and Rifle Ranges for Enhanced Customer Experience

Operational gun and rifle ranges are not just profit centers but also community hubs for firearm enthusiasts. Well-managed ranges foster loyalty, safety, and ongoing engagement.

Designing a State-of-the-Art Range

  • Safety First: Incorporate advanced safety protocols, including clear signage, protective barriers, and supervision staff. Regular safety drills are also essential.
  • Facility Quality: Use high-quality range surfaces, acoustics, ventilation, and lighting to ensure a comfortable shooting environment.
  • Diverse Conditions: Offer different shooting distances and targets to cater to various skill levels and training purposes.
  • Technological Integration: Modern electronic target systems and digital scoring enhance the shooting experience and streamline operations.

Building a Community Around Your Range

Hosting competitions, training sessions, and firearm safety classes fosters a sense of community, encourages repeat visits, and boosts sales of guns, ammo, and accessories.

Providing Exceptional Firearm Training — Safety, Skill, and Confidence

Comprehensive firearm training is vital for promoting responsible gun ownership, enhancing shooting skills, and ensuring safety at all levels. From beginner classes to advanced tactical training, this segment opens revenue streams and consolidates your reputation as an industry leader.

Curriculum Development for Various Skill Levels

  • Basic Firearm Safety: Covering fundamental safety rules, proper handling, and storage.
  • Marksmanship Fundamentals: Techniques on stance, grip, sight alignment, breath control, and trigger control.
  • Advanced Tactical Training: Moving target drills, firearm retention, quick reloads, and combat shooting.
  • Specialized Courses: Concealed carry, home defense, law enforcement tactics, and competition preparation.

Leveraging Expert Instructors and State-of-the-Art Facilities

Hiring certified instructors and investing in modern training tools can differentiate your business. Certifications from recognized authorities in firearm safety and tactical training add credibility.

Legal Compliance and Safety Regulations in the Firearms Business

Operating a firearms business entails understanding and adhering to federal, state, and local laws. Regular compliance checks, staff training, and record-keeping are mandatory for legal operation and maintaining reputation.

Key Legal Considerations

  • Licensing: Ensure all federal (ATF) and state licenses are up to date.
  • Background Checks: Implement strict procedures compliant with the Gun Control Act.
  • Storage Security: Secure firearms and ammunition per legal standards to prevent theft or misuse.
  • Record-Keeping: Maintain accurate logs of firearm sales and transfers.
